Monk Subclass - D&D 5e 2024
Inner conflict, passion, boldness, and guilt are of the many emotions a monk must endure when they become a Warrior of the Scarlet Soul. These monks resonate with the blood of their own sins and the wrath of fiery stars that hang above their monasteries, manifesting these emotions into colorful wings that hang on their backs. The wings serve as a constant reminder to a Warrior of the Scarlet Soul's dark past and hopeful future; freedom to be remorseful.
Scarlet Form
3rd-level Warrior of the Scarlet Soul feature
As a Bonus Action, you can spend 2 Focus Points to assume a Scarlet Form, wreathing your body in scarlet flames and sprouting colorful wings. The form lasts for 1 minute, until you dismiss it (no action required), gain the Incapacitated condition, or use this feature again.
Whenever you assume your Scarlet Form, you gain a Fly Speed equal to your Speed, and you gain Temporary Hit Points equal to a roll of your Martial Arts die. Choose which of the following wings erupt from your back; your choice gives you certain benefits while in the form.
Brown Wings. When you use your Deflect Attacks feature, creatures of your choice within 10 feet of you must make a Constitution saving throw or take Thunder damage equal to the amount of damage you deflected.
Red Wings. When a Hostile creature that you can see within 120 feet damages you, you can use your Reaction to teleport to an unoccupied space you can see within 5 feet of the creature. Creatures of your choice within 5 feet of you when you appear take Fire damage equal to a roll of your Martial Arts die + your Wisdom modifier upon a failed Dexterity saving throw, or half as much on a successful save. You return to your original space or the nearest unoccupied space at the end of your next turn.
White Wings. When you fail a D20 Test that uses Intelligence, Wisdom, or Charisma, you can use your Reaction to roll a Martial Arts die and add the result to the test, potentially turning failure into success.
Yellow Wings. When you hit a creature with an Unarmed Strike, you can deal Radiant damage rather than Bludgeoning. Once per turn, when you hit a creature with an Unarmed Strike, you can deal an extra 1d6 Radiant damage.
You can assume your Scarlet Form a number of times equal to your Proficiency Bonus, regaining all expended uses of this feature when you complete a Long Rest.
Inner Conflict
6th-level Warrior of the Scarlet Soul feature
As you continue on your journey, you've learned how to be more helpful to others. You can take the Help action as a Bonus Action on your turn. You can spend 1 or more Focus Points to enhance your Help action, giving the creature you help Heroic Inspiration, which lasts for a number of minutes equal to the amount of Focus Points you spent.
Brilliant Resilience
11th-level Warrior of the Scarlet Soul feature
When you assume your Scarlet Form, your wings grow, shrouding your body in protective light. You gain Resistance to certain damage types depending on which Scarlet Form you are in for the duration.
Brown Wings. Force and Thunder damage.
Red Wings. Cold and Fire damage.
White Wings. Lightning and Necrotic damage
Yellow Wings. Acid and Radiant damage.
Form of the Agelaius
17th-level Warrior of the Scarlet Soul feature
As an Action, you can spend 5 Focus Points and 3 uses of your Scarlet Form feature to assume the Form of the Agelaius, wreathing your body in the form of a blackbird, with your wings becoming the colors of every Scarlet Form. The form lasts for 1 minute, until you dismiss it (no action required), gain the Incapacitated condition, or assume another Scarlet Form. When you assume the Form of the Agelaius, you gain the following benefits for the duration:
- You gain Immunity to Fire and Radiant damage.
- You gain a Fly Speed equal to double your Speed.
- You gain the benefits of every Scarlet Form other than the damage Resistance.
- You gain Temporary Hit Points equal to a roll of your Martial Arts die at the start of each of your turns.
If you die while in the Form of the Agelaius, you can choose to detonate yourself in radiant flames, forcing creatures of your choice in a 30-foot radius Sphere around your body to make a Dexterity saving throw, taking 2d12 Fire damage plus 2d12 Radiant damage upon failure, or take half as much damage on a successful save.
